The ‘mother of all dogfights’ is due to take place in the skies over the Long Mynd in England next spring. Hugh Miller explains:
In August 2010, Jim Mallinson and Hugh Miller wrote to Jocky Sanderson to challenge him to a paragliding sporting contest. Jim and Hugh invited Jocky to assemble a squadron of 30 Northern paragliding pilots to do battle with their own squadron of 30 Southern Aces to decide which half of the realm is home to Great Britain’s best pilots.
It is our solemn duty to declare that Jocky Sanderson has indeed accepted this challenge, and that therefore, this country is in a State of War. The squadrons will muster in Shropshire, 13-15 May 2011 to do battle, and the race is now on to enlist the country’s finest pilots.
The contest will be XC based, with a new set of tasks including bombing runs and dogfights. Pie eating competitions and tug of war ropes will be uncurled should foul weather arrive. To enlist, signal your interest to your respective Squadron Leader as soon as possible.
Each team will have a number of rising stars and there will be a strong mentoring ethos in place. Therefore entries will be favoured from experienced pilots wishing to team up and mentor a fledgling competition pilot.
